  Job Title: Event Planner

  Job Summary: As an Event Planner at IEEE, you will be responsible for conceptualizing, planning, and executing a wide range of events, from conferences and committee meetings to social gatherings and internal functions. You will work closely with various stakeholders, including the internal Staff, Volunteer members, and external partners, to ensure that our events are well-coordinated, successful, and contribute to the overall success of IEEE.

  Key Responsibilities:

  Event Planning: Collaborate with internal teams and external partners to define event objectives, and requirements. Develop comprehensive event plans, including budgets, timelines, and logistics.

  Venue Selection: Identify and secure suitable venues for events, negotiate contracts, and manage vendor relationships to ensure the successful execution of events.

  Program Support: Maintain event agendas, manage speakers or presenters, and provide guidance on event planning best practices.

  Logistics Management: Oversee all aspects of event logistics, including registration, catering, audiovisual needs, transportation, and accommodations, to guarantee a seamless event experience.

  Registration Management: Create and maintain registration sites, compose attendee communication, provide registration reporting, oversee deployment of event apps, manage room blocks, prepare for onsite attendee management.

  Budget Management: Monitor and manage event budgets, track expenses, and provide regular financial reports to ensure events stay within budgetary constraints.

  Post-Event Evaluation: Conduct post-event evaluations to measure the success of each event, gather insights, and identify areas for improvement.

  Compliance: Ensure all events comply with relevant policies and guidelines, including safety, privacy, accessibility, sustainability, diversity & inclusion.

  Special Projects and Initiatives: As assigned.

  Qualifications

  Skills & Other Requirements:

  Bachelor's degree in Event Planning, Hospitality Management, or a related field (preferred).

  Certified Meeting Professional (CMP) designation preferred but not required.

  Proven experience as an event planner or coordinator, with a strong portfolio of successfully executed events.

  Excellent project management skills, including the ability to multitask and meet deadlines.

  Strong negotiation and vendor management skills.

  Proficiency in event planning software and tools such as Cvent.

  Exceptional communication and interpersonal skills.

  Creative thinking and problem-solving abilities.

  Attention to detail and a commitment to delivering high-quality events.
